Output 673c69f4e8d6e22e5c2810a107c2db78efae6099faa1114ca1c59cfbce6dbbe3:0

value
3269328962
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cf16071cd427c89c6cc52bd7f920aae3d4a4f18af33c64968baa0c08b78c927c
address
tb1peutqw8x5ylyfcmx990tljg92u022fuv27v7xf95t4gxq3duvjf7q36jakr
transaction
673c69f4e8d6e22e5c2810a107c2db78efae6099faa1114ca1c59cfbce6dbbe3
confirmations
46707
spent
true